| |
Существует
множество различных стандартов форматов данных, алгоритмов
сжатия и передачи данных в современных мультимедиа технологиях.
Ситуации, когда необходима поддержка различных форматов,
возникают достаточно часто. В наших проектах мы часто
разрабатываем различные конвертеры данных. На приведенной
схеме можно увидеть, какие типы конвертеров нами разработаны
на данный момент и использованы в различных приложениях.

Наиболее сложно
записывать файлы в формате SWF (Macromedia Flash). Этот
формат используется для создания различных презентаций
и при разработке различных систем. В нашей компании
мы разработали специальный SDK, который позволяет записывать
данные в файлы SWF. Наш SDK поддерживает все возможности
формата SWF, включая запись видео (в форматах AVI, ASF,
WMV и MPEG) и аудио данных (в форматах MP3 и WAV), спрайтов
и простых графических примитивов, таких как линии, прямоугольники,
элипсы, а также некоторые action тэги.
Этот SDK использовался
при разработке различных систем, где было необходимо
записывать файлы формата SWF. Также наш SDK использовался
при разработке сервера для создания презентаций и анимации
через веб-сайт, для доставки презентаций в формате SWF
через интернет и в системах конвертации документов в
форматах Word, MS Excel, HTML и PDF в SWF. В последенем
случае наш SDK использовался для создания виртуального
драйвера принтера для создания файлов SWF на основе
EMF файла, полученного из драйвера принетра.
|
|